Syrinscape Announces New Mech Battle and Nuclear Submarine Soundsets

MECH BATTLE AND NUCLEAR SUBMARINE SOUNDSETS FROM SYRINSCAPE BRING HEAVY METAL TO TABLETOP GAMES

From Epic Battles by Thunderous Machines, to Erie Ocean Depths Aboard a Subaquatic Vessel, Syrinscape App Immerses Players In New Gaming Experience

SYDNEY, AUSTRALIA (April 28, 2015) – Syrinscape, developer of the app that puts the power of custom, movie-like sound effects, soundscapes, and music, into the hands of the gamer, announces today the release of two new SoundSets for the Syrinscape Sci-Fi Player, Mech Battle and Nuclear Submarine, each available for $3.99.

The thunderous catastrophe of hellish flame and missile, steel and oil, is that of a 20-foot tall Mech, driven by a slightly insane operator with a grudge. In the new Mech Battle SoundSet from Syrinscape, players have all the sounds of a high-energy, heavy metal battle at their fingertips, with fantastic gunfire, missile explosions, land mines, and the roar of the mighty Mechs themselves. Benjamin Loomes, creator of Syrinscape and host of the popular YouTube gaming show The Dicestormers, suggests pairing the Mech Battle SoundSet with games such as Robotech, Mechwarrior, Rifts, The Strange, Numenera, Heavy Gear, Gear Krieg, Cthulhutech, and Johvian Chronicles.

Players will know they are at fathomless depths as they cruise through the ocean aboard the Nuclear Submarine SoundSet from Syrinscape. As the pressure of thousands of tons of water mounts, torpedoes will fire, pipes will burst and hulls will crack, while the comforting ping of sonar rounds-out the sounds of subaquatic adventure. Loomes’ pro-tip for the Nuclear Submarine SoundSet: Add it to your games of Rifts World Book 7: Underseas, Call of Cthulhu, TORG, Gamma World, D20 Modern, James Bond 007, and Twilight 2000 for an extraordinary gaming experience.

Syrinscape Sci-Fi is available free for 30 days, with a free downloadable player and two free SoundSets to keep after the trial. The Syrinscape app is compatible with a wide range of devices, including PC, Mac, Android Tablets, and ipads.
